when re-adding it will ask you to match up the mac addresses you will need to make notes of aaaaaall the serial numbers, macs, and codes

 

or better yet, instead of doing all your things 1 by 1, just rename the new fibre thing to the exact same wifi name and password combo you used to have and it will all connect up straight away. i'm in the uk i just went from vdsl to fibre my stuff's on my roof i just changed the new wifi name. good luck!
